Schluter® KERDI SHOWER-LTS Linear Drain Shower Trays Schluter-KERDI-SHOWER-LTS are prefabricated expanded polystyrene sloped trays with integrated KERDI waterproofing designed to accept the KERDI-LINE linear drain. The pan features a linear drain template on the perimeter and reduced perimeter heights to facilitate the installation of curbless showers. The Schluter®-KERDI-DRAIN and Schluter®-KERDI-LINE drains are designed to integrate with the Schluter®-Shower System. The Schluter®-Shower System 10-Year Limited Warranty is void if other drains are used. Can I cut a Kerdi shower pan to size? Yes. The KERDI-SHOWER- T/-TS/-TT trays can be cut to size to fit various applications. Ideally, the tray should be cut by equal amounts on all four sides to ensure a consistent height of the first course of the wall tile. However, slight differences can typically be made with thin-set mortar when setting the floor tile.
